Rep. Stutzman Returns To Washington To Fight For Hoosiers
WASHINGTON, D.C. – Today, Congressman Marlin Stutzman (IN-03) was sworn in as a member of the 119th Congress by House Speaker Mike Johnson (LA-04). This will be his fourth congressional term following his prior service from 2010-2017. A fourth-generation farmer, Stutzman also brings with him to Washington experience as an Indiana state legislator, a missionary, and a small business owner.
